ATLANTA, Ga. (Atlanta News First) — New data suggests the Atlanta housing market is shifting as the area heads into the summer months.
Compared to April 2025, units sold fell by 5%, according to Georgia MLS. The report, which examined 12 metro Atlanta counties, found homes under contract dropped 21.8%, a sign that fewer buyers are moving forward with purchases even as prices remain relatively steady.
Month to month, units sold dipped 1.3% from March and pending contracts declined 1.8%. The broader trend suggests supply outpacing demand…
